It's been awhile since I came on here, and I thought I would update with my progress. I found a doctor in Tucson that not only believed me, but actually sent me to a Physical Therapist. They are doing Abdominal Myofascial Release. They use a technique that basically massages the adhesions off. Sound painful? It is, but it seems to be helping a little. I have been able to get up and move around a little more. I am not sure that it will be a cure all because I think there are adhesions in places they just can't get to. However, I am hoping for the best. I have been going weekly to PT for a little over a month. It is of course out of my health insurance network, which makes it quite pricey. But, I thought I should at least tell you about it in hopes that it can help someone else, if even a tiny bit.
